  2. Analysis. The play opens with Irwin, a former teacher, now in his forties. He sits in a wheelchair. He is speaking to several members of the British Parliament, discussing a bill that would limit jury trials and “to a significant extent abolish the presumption of innocence” for those accused of a crime.

  3. The History Boys was turned into a movie after it was published, and it was one of many movies produced in the early 2000s that focused on Britain in the 1980s. Others included Son of Rambow, which focuses on two British schoolboys trying to make a film together one summer, and This is England, which examines 1980s skinheads and white nationalism.

  5. The History Boys is set at a boys’ secondary school in Northern England in the 1980s. It focuses on a group of 8 sixth-form boys and their teachers as they prepare to take their entrance exams for admission into Oxford or Cambridge.   6. The main theme of The History Boys is the purpose of education. Throughout the play, various characters question the best method for educating the titular boys. The History Boys is a play by British playwright Alan Bennett. The play premiered at the Royal National Theatre in London on 18 May 2004.
